Ingredients
– 2 cups fresh pineapple, diced
– 1 cup coconut milk (full fat for creaminess)
– 1/4 cup honey or agave syrup (adjust to sweetness preference)
– 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
– 1/2 cup shredded coconut (unsweetened)
– 1/4 teaspoon salt
– 1/2 cup diced kiwi or strawberries (for garnish, optional)
Instructions
Making your Tropical Frozen Pineapple Coconut Cups is a breeze if you follow these simple steps:
1. Prepare Pineapple: Peel, core, and dice the fresh pineapple into small pieces. Set aside.
2. Blend Ingredients: In a blender, combine the diced pineapple, coconut milk, honey or agave syrup, vanilla extract, shredded coconut, and salt. Blend until smooth.
3. Taste and Adjust: Taste the mixture and adjust sweetness if necessary by adding more honey or agave.
4. Fill Cups: Pour the blended mixture into small cups or molds, leaving some space at the top.
5. Add Toppings: If desired, sprinkle some additional shredded coconut or diced kiwi/strawberries on top for a beautiful finish.
6. Freeze: Place the filled cups in the freezer and freeze for at least 4-6 hours, or overnight for best results.
7. Serve: Once frozen, remove the cups from the freezer. If they’re difficult to remove, let them sit at room temperature for a minute or two.
8. Enjoy: Serve immediately and watch your guests delight in these tropical treats!
